首页> 外国专利> SYSTEM TO MEASURE GROWTH AMOUNT AND PLANT LENGTH BY USING LINDENMAYER SYSTEM, AND IMAGE AND BEAM SCALES

摘要

The present invention relates to a system to measure a growth amount and a plant length by using a Lindenmayer system, and image and beam scales, comprising: a beam module unit having a beam module forming multiple beam penetration objects in a lattice shape in accordance with a setting interval shaped among adjacent lattices and generating and emitting beam to crops; an image sensing unit to capture an image of the crops, and to calculate a value of components of the crops including a node length, a leaf thickness, and a leaf area of the crops from a scale-based image of the lattice shape projected out from the captured crops based on interval information between the adjacent lattices; a calculation module to calculate a plant length by the formula 1 (the plant length = SnL1 + SnL2, ..., SnLN-1, SnLN) based on an internode length (SnL) of the crops and to calculate an average stem diameter of the crops by summing up each internode length of the crops to calculate the total stem diameter and dividing the total stem diameter into the number of internode lengths; a growth amount calculation module to calculate a stem volume by bisecting the calculated stem diameter, squaring the bisected diameter, and multiplying the squared bisected diameter to phi, and to calculate a leaf volume by multiplying the leaf thickness and the leaf area, to acquire growth amount information by multiplying the calculated leaf and stem volumes; and a control unit to control each unit and to provide and process the growth amount information of the growth amount calculation module. According to the present invention, the growth amount of crops is analyzed by using measurement data, such as a leaf length, a leaf width, and a stem diameter of crops, etc., and stem diameter analysis of the crops suggests a scientific framing method to provide continuous roles and management for checking a growth state of the crops.;COPYRIGHT KIPO 2017
